サポート » テーマ » 記事を整列させたいのですが

  • 解決済 Isoyama

    (@isoyama)


    はじめまして。wp初心者です。
    私はPinboaedのテーマを使用してwpでブログを書いています。
    タイトルのように、記事を整列させたいのですが、どうしたら良いのか分からず知恵を貸して頂きたいです。
    というのも、現在最新の投稿記事の下にそれ以前の記事が3×3で表示される設定にしてあるのですが、画像のサイズはすべて同じになるようにできました。
    しかし、記事によって表示される文字数が違うためバラバラに並んでしまっている状態です。
    どうしたら同じ文字数に揃えることができますか?
    ご助言宜しくお願い致します。

8件の返信を表示中 - 1 - 8件目 (全8件中)
  • こんにちは。

    使用しているテーマの Theme Options をどのように設定されているか分からないので正しいかはわかりませんが

    css の

    .twocol .entry,
    .onecol .threecol .entry,
    #sidebar-boxes .widget,
    .threecol .widget {
    	margin:4.87%;
    }

    height を指定して高さを一定にするという方法でどうでしょうか。

    .twocol .entry,
    .onecol .threecol .entry,
    #sidebar-boxes .widget,
    .threecol .widget {
    	margin:4.87%;
    	height: 450px;
    }

    みたいな感じで。

    おおおおおできました!!

    #respond {
    margin:2.48%;
    height: 450px;
    background:#fff;
    border-bottom:#DDD 1px solid;
    border-bottom:rgba(0, 0, 0, .13) 1px solid;
    box-shadow:0 0 5px rgba(0, 0, 0, .1);
    }

    なんとなくここっぽい..というところに教えて頂いた通りの物をコピペしましたら成功しました!
    本当に嬉しいです。
    ありがとうございました。

    すみません、できた!
    と思ったのですが、上記の状態に書き換えたところ、old postのボックスは
    一見整列したようなのですが、適当な記事を開くとその記事のバックのボックスも
    同じ450pxに設定されてしまうようで、記事の文字がコメント欄の下側や背景に流れてしまいました。
    書き込むところが違うのかなとarticleなどで検索して適当にコピペしてみましたが、整列しません…
    引き続き詳しい方いらっしゃいましたらお手を貸して頂きたいです。
    宜しくお願い致します。

    分かりにくかったようで済みません。
    当方プログラミングができないため、他の方のブログを見て切り貼りでWPをいじっています。
    今回困っているのが、ホームのページでの記事が整列していないことです。
    記事は3×3で表示されています。
    サムネイルの画像サイズは揃えてあり、恐らくマージン?の設定も効いているため記事同士の空間の幅も揃っています。
    しかし、サムネイル下に表示されているタイトルと本文のながさが記事によって違っているため、記事が横1列にピシッと並んでいない状況です。
    それでtaku-kさんの案で高さを指定してみたのですが、
    .twocol .entry,
    .onecol .threecol .entry,
    #sidebar-boxes .widget,
    .threecol .widget {
    margin:4.87%;
    }
    に記述を追加しても反応がなく、
    #respond {
    margin:2.48%;
    height: 450px;
    background:#fff;
    border-bottom:#DDD 1px solid;
    border-bottom:rgba(0, 0, 0, .13) 1px solid;
    box-shadow:0 0 5px rgba(0, 0, 0, .1);
    }
    このようにしたところ記事が横1列に並んだのですが、今度は記事の単一ページまで高さが同じように指定されてしまい、記事の文字が背景に流れてしまいました。

    single.phpの記述をいじったらどうにかなるかもと思ったのですが#respond に関する記載がなかったのでお手上げ状態です。
    タイトルと本文の表示文字数を指定するか、ホームの記事の列が横に並ぶような記述をするか、最初にトライしたように高さをどうにかして指定できれば問題ないと思うのですが。さっぱり分かりません。
    宜しくお願い致します。

    間違っていたようですみません。

    Theme Options の
    Layout >> Grid Layout Dimensions

    Content Columns
    Boxes Sidebar Columns
    Footer Sidebar Columns
    をどのように設定されていますか?

    それと

    3×3で 表示されているのは トップページのことですよね?

    お手数をおかけしてすみません。

    Content Columns 4
    Boxes Sidebar Columns 3
    Footer Sidebar Columns 4
    で設定されています。

    はい。トップページにスライダー、新着記事(3カラム分)過去の記事3×3、
    右側にウィジェット(1カラム分)という設定です。

    全ての記事にアイキャッチ画像が設定してあるという前提で

    css の

    .threecol .entry-container {
    	padding:6.1%;
    }

    に height で高さを定めると どうでしょうか?

    できました!

    単一記事ページも特に問題ないです。
    本当に本当にありがとうございました。

8件の返信を表示中 - 1 - 8件目 (全8件中)
  • トピック「記事を整列させたいのですが」には新たに返信することはできません。